7-Day Itinerary: Malaysia Singapore

Tuesday, November 28: Arrival and Exploration

Start your trip by arriving in Malaysia or Singapore, depending on your chosen starting point. Spend the morning exploring the city's iconic landmarks, such as the Petronas Twin Towers in Kuala Lumpur or the Merlion in Singapore. In the afternoon, immerse yourself in the local culture by visiting vibrant street markets or indulging in delicious street food. As the evening sets in, take a leisurely walk along the waterfront and admire the stunning city skyline.

Wednesday, November 29: Nature and Wildlife

Escape the bustling city and embrace nature's beauty. Spend the morning exploring the Batu Caves near Kuala Lumpur or the Singapore Botanic Gardens. In the afternoon, head to the Cameron Highlands in Malaysia to enjoy the lush tea plantations or visit the Jurong Bird Park in Singapore to witness various bird species. In the evening, unwind and relax amidst the serene surroundings.

Thursday, November 30: Historical Exploration

Dive into the rich history of Malaysia or Singapore. Visit historical sites like Melaka in Malaysia, known for its colonial architecture, or the National Museum of Singapore.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ant Chinatown, Little India, or Arab Street, where you can shop for souvenirs and indulge in cultural experiences. As the evening arrives, savor traditional cuisine at local eateries.

Friday, December 1: Island Getaway

Escape to a tropical paradise. Take a day trip to the stunning Langkawi Islands in Malaysia or Sentosa Island in Singapore. Enjoy the pristine beaches, indulge in water sports activities, and explore the underwater world through snorkeling or diving. In the evening, witness a breathtaking sunset and relax by the sea.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For off the beaten path attractions, venture into the hidden gem of Tioman Island in Malaysia. This secluded paradise offers pristine beaches, crystal-clear waters, and abundant marine life, perfect for snorkeling and diving enthusiasts. Locals also love the vibrant Haji Lane in Singapore, known for its quirky boutiques, street art, and trendy cafes. Explore these lesser-known spots to experience a different side of Malaysia and Singapore.
